Transaction d526ebbfffe88d90df11abcb6e454f2143d2672ee40ba91ab771d97fd7343418
1 Input
1 Output
-
d526ebbfffe88d90df11abcb6e454f2143d2672ee40ba91ab771d97fd7343418:0
- value
- 285245
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8234d7189a6a179a99229795572e7a7c54fbad17 OP_EQUAL
- address
- 3DZV4tFiDAj9VnSHvLx5QS7Yc9AzyduLi8